BL> I am reading memory directly at address $0040:$006C which gives
 BL> me the ticks since midnight and works very well... but it won't
 BL> work when the vampires come out.

 FM> Just compare this one with the last one. If it was pretty big,
 FM> and it's now pretty small, midnight probably happened - adjust
 FM> accordingly.

  The problem is that I can't adjust because I don't know the midnight
count... short of adding more crap inside the loop. What I did was
just start again.

 FM> If it was something, and it's now a bit less (or a fair bit
 FM> more) - someone probably reset the time. Can't do much about
 FM> that.

  That's not a problem. I'm only timing fractional seconds.
